Output d0b99583e174108fe6560d03a38e664f3838fb79aa42a4a7dadddfcf953ae437:0

value
566600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49ca14ef8224feeac4fcfb473b05d1cbf9107955 OP_EQUAL
address
38RBLSDXYgofyoVJmheUnUJgEewAjs4YnL
transaction
d0b99583e174108fe6560d03a38e664f3838fb79aa42a4a7dadddfcf953ae437
spent
true